    The first US Novel coronavirus case of re-infection reported, but this time the 2nd time was worse than the first. Just to shake up the theories again.

    Researchers at the University of Nevada, Reno School of Medicine and the Nevada State Public Health Laboratory said they were able to show through sophisticated testing that the virus associated with each instance of the Reno man's infection represented genetically different strains.
    They emphasized that reinfection with the virus is probably rare, but said the findings imply that initial exposure to the virus may not result in full immunity for everyone.

    Genome testing is showing the current strain of Covid being found in Vic, NSW and Qld is different to the strain which was around in March.
    It appears antibody resistance to the virus may only last a few months, just like the influenza vaccine.
    I see they are talking of vaccinating people against Covid twice a year.
    It used to be recommended that people have the flu vaccine twice, in March and September, although my doctor said this week the second flu vaccine was not necessary because social distancing and infection control have drastically cut the flu infection numbers.
    That means we will need about 2 x 26 million doses of a Covid vaccine each year.
